Pectobacterium atrosepticum (van Hall) Gardan et al. as a Causal Agent of Potato Blackleg in Greenland

2020-06-01

Abstract excerpt

As a part of a blackleg and soft rot survey on potato plants cultivated in the agricultural region of Southern Greenland during the growing season of 2019 diseased potato plants and tubers were collected at six localities.
